Each year, France’s National Day (also known as Bastille Day) military parade begins with a grand aerial display over the Champs-Élysées, showcasing the full spectrum of French and allied air power. For its 2025 edition, the Ministry of the Armed Forces has revealed a total of 65 aircraft and 29 helicopters, joined by several drones and systems in the land parade. 

Among the highlights this year: 

  • The participation of international aircraft from Germany, Switzerland, Spain, Italy, and the United Kingdom

What aircraft will fly over Paris on July 14, 2025? 

Fixed-wing aircraft:

“La Grande Dame” (Opening flypast)

  • 8 Alphajets (Patrouille de France)

“Défense aérienne” (Air defense)

  • 1 E-3F AWACS
  • 2 Rafale C
  • 1 Rafale B
  • 1 Swiss F/A-18
  • 1 Belgian F-16
  • 1 German Typhoon
  • 1 Spanish Typhoon
  • 1 British Typhoon
  • 1 Italian Typhoon
  • 1 Mirage 2000-5

“Dissuasion aéroportée” (Airborne nuclear deterrence)

  • 1 KC-135
  • 4 Rafale B

“Supériorité aérienne” (Air superiority)

  • 1 A330 MRTT Phénix
  • 2 Mirage 2000 D
  • 1 Rafale C
  • 1 Rafale B

“Innovation aérienne militaire” (Military aviation innovation)

  • 1 A400M Atlas
  • 1 Mirage 2000 D
  • 2 Rafale B

“Formation de l’aviation de chasse” (fighter training)

  • 2 PC-21
  • 2 Alphajet
  • 2 Mirage 2000 B
  • 2 Rafale B

“Groupe aérien embarqué” (Carrier air group)

  • 5 Rafale M
  • 1 E-2C Hawkeye
  • 1 Falcon 10

“Patrouille de surveillance maritime” (Maritime patrol)

  • 1 ATL2
  • 1 Falcon 50

“Projection de force” (Force projection)

  • 4 A400M Atlas (including 1 from Spain)

“Assaut et appui outre-mer” (Overseas assault and support)

  • 1 Falcon 900
  • 1 C-130J
  • 2 CN-235

“Transport aérien militaire” (Military air transport)

  • 1 Xingu
  • 2 TBM 700
  • 2 SR22 Cirrus

“Reconnaissance & renseignement” (Recon & ISR)

  • 1 MQ-9 Reaper
  • 1 ALSR (Vador)

“Lutte contre les incendies” (Firefighting)

  • 1 Dash 8 (sécurité civile)

Helicopters

“Protection du territoire national” (Territorial protection)

  • 3 Fennec
  • 1 Puma
  • 1 Caracal

“Marine nationale” (French Navy)

  • 1 NH90 Caiman (France)
  • 1 NH90 Caiman (Italy)
  • 1 Dauphin

“Formation des équipages” (Helicopter training)

  • 3 Calliope H120
  • 3 Fennec

“Reconnaissance & attaque” (Recon and attack)

  • 3 Gazelle
  • 4 Tigre

“Manœuvre – assaut” (Air assault and maneuver)

  • 1 Puma
  • 2 Cougar
  • 4 NH90 Caiman

“Gendarmerie nationale” (National Gendarmerie)

  • 1 EC145
  • 2 EC135

“Sécurité civile” (Civil security)

  • 1 H145

“Douane” (Customs)

  • 1 EC135

Land parade additions: Drones and air defense

This year’s ground component includes notable air-related systems: 

  • DT46 artillery reconnaissance drone 
  • SMDR mini-UAV tactical reconnaissance system 
  • Tundra drone and SAMP/T Mamba surface-to-air missile battery for airbase protection
